AMD Artix Ultrascale+ FPGAs

Key Features and Capabilities
Artix UltraScale+ FPGAs boast a comprehensive set of features and capabilities that meet the demanding requirements of modern electronic systems:
These FPGAs support high-speed data transfer through a combination of parallel SelectIO interfaces and serial transceiver connectiity. The serial transceivers can handle data rates up to 58.0 Gb/s, facilitating 25G+ backplane designs with reduced power consumption per bit compared to previous generations.
Artix UltraScale+ FPGAs support PCIe Gen4, which doubles the bandwidth compared to PCIe Gen3, enabling faster data transfers and improved system performance.
These FPGAs feature integrated blocks for both 100G Ethernet and 150G Interlaken, enhancing connectivity options and making them suitable for switch and bridge applications.
The Artix UltraScale+ FPGAs feature advanced clock management circuitry, encompassing clock synthesis, buffering, and routing components. This ensures precise clock distribution, minimizing skew, power consumption, and delay.
These FPGAs come equipped with dedicated memory interface circuitry to support high-performance external memories, including DDR4.
The CLBs in Artix UltraScale+ FPGAs contain 6-input LUTs and flip-flops, providing the flexibility to implement a wide range of logic functions. The LUTs can also be configured as distributed RAM or shift registers to complement the block RAMs.
These FPGAs feature dedicated DSP slices with multipliers and accumulators, enabling the efficient implementation of digital signal processing functions.
Artix UltraScale+ FPGAs feature block RAMs for on-chip data storage, along with optional UltraRAM blocks for applications requiring high-density memory.
The FPGAs feature abundant high-performance, low-latency interconnect resources, enabling efficient data transfer and signal routing among various components within the device.
Artix UltraScale+ FPGAs provide features to ensure secure and reliable operation, including configuration and encryption capabilities, as well as system monitoring functionalities.
Artix Ultrascale+ XA FPGAs
The Artix UltraScale+ XA FPGAs are a variation of the Artix UltraScale+ family, specifically designed for automotive applications. These FPGAs meet the stringent requirements of the automotive industry, providing enhanced reliability, safety, and security features.
Comparison Between Artix Ultrascale+ and Artix Ultrascale + XA FPGAs
The primary difference between Artix UltraScale+ and Artix UltraScale+ XA FPGAs lies in their target applications and compliance with industry standards. While Artix UltraScale+ FPGAs cater to a wide range of applications, including networking, vision and video processing, and secure connectivity, the Artix UltraScale+ XA FPGAs are tailored specifically for automotive applications.
Artix UltraScale+ XA FPGAs adhere to the ISO 26262 automotive safety standard, ensuring their suitability for safety-critical automotive systems. They undergo rigorous testing and qualification processes to meet the demanding reliability and quality requirements of the automotive industry.
